Over the last few years, we’ve seen the energy-efficient lighting industry grow despite the recession. According to the lighting professionals we surveyed in December, the industry will grow even stronger in 2012.

 

Our survey went out to more than 2,900 energy-efficient lighting professionals across the country. Of those who responded to the survey, 69% either met or exceeded their revenue expectations in 2011 and were preparing for growth in 2012.

Respondents are confident 2012 will be a good year for business. Over 80% predicted more opportunities for growth this year, both for the industry and for their individual companies.

If business has been slow the past two months, fear not. Survey respondents predict the second and third quarters will be the most lucrative.

The survey also shows Solid State Lighting is growing in popularity. Respondents estimate that 22% of the fixtures they install will be LED-based – up 9% from last year. But, even though Solid State LED use is growing, 84% of survey respondents say Linear Fluorescent will be the dominant technology they expect to install in relighting projects this year.
